3084. 最大公约数

Naive编程基础基本算法

时间限制:2000 ms

内存限制:256 MiB

题面

在一行中输入 2 个正整数,计算并输出它们的最大公约数。

注意:2 个正整数之间用一个空格分隔。

例如:输入:12 18,输出:6。

Note: 算法参考 15C1-3.ppt 中的 P74 的 Euclid 算法。

输入格式

<font color="#000000"><span style="font-size: 14pt; font-family: 宋体 ; mso-ascii-font-family: "courier new"; mso-fareast-theme-font: minor-fareast; mso-hansi-font-family: "courier new"; mso-bidi-font-family: "courier new"; mso-bidi-font-weight: bold; mso-ansi-language: en-us; mso-fareast-language: zh-cn; mso-bidi-language: ar-sa"> 在一行中输入 </span><span lang="EN-US" style="font-size: 14pt; font-family: "courier new"; mso-fareast-font-family: 宋体 ; mso-fareast-theme-font: minor-fareast; mso-bidi-font-weight: bold; mso-ansi-language: en-us; mso-fareast-language: zh-cn; mso-bidi-language: ar-sa">2</span><span style="font-size: 14pt; font-family: 宋体 ; mso-ascii-font-family: "courier new"; mso-fareast-theme-font: minor-fareast; mso-hansi-font-family: "courier new"; mso-bidi-font-family: "courier new"; mso-bidi-font-weight: bold; mso-ansi-language: en-us; mso-fareast-language: zh-cn; mso-bidi-language: ar-sa"> 个正整数,整数之间用一个空格分隔。</span></font>

输出格式

<span style="font-size: 14pt; font-family: 宋体 ; mso-ascii-font-family: "courier new"; mso-fareast-theme-font: minor-fareast; mso-hansi-font-family: "courier new"; mso-bidi-font-family: "courier new"; mso-bidi-font-weight: bold; mso-ansi-language: en-us; mso-fareast-language: zh-cn; mso-bidi-language: ar-sa"><font color="#000000"> 在一行中,输出最大公约数。</font></span>

样例

输入

12 18

输出

6